Product Overview
What the 1616869383 is
The Atlas Copco 1616869383 is a genuine C142 air end with a permanent-magnet rotor design. An air end is the compression element at the heart of a rotary screw compressor. It carries the twin rotors that draw in, trap and compress air before discharge. The C142 platform with a PM build means this unit is made for compressors driven by a variable-frequency, permanent-magnet motor.
This air end is the C142 permanent-magnet variant in Atlas Copco's air-end family. The family runs from smaller C-series cores up to large units, and each code marks a rotor size and drive type. The 1616869383 is supplied alongside companion part number 1616869393 as a matched set, not as a replacement chain.
Where it sits in the compressor
The air end sits between the inlet valve and the outlet port. The motor drives it through a coupling, and the compressed air leaves toward the aftercooler and the air receiver. Because the air end sets the machine's flow and pressure, its condition decides the whole compressor's output. A tired air end loses efficiency long before it stops, so the rotor group is the part most worth keeping to spec.

A rotary screw air end uses two meshing rotors inside a precision bore. As they turn, the trapped air pocket shrinks along the rotors and the pressure rises. The rotors never touch; a thin oil film keeps the clearance and seals the path. At the end of the bore the compressed air passes to the outlet. The closer the rotor tolerance, the less back-leakage and the better the volume efficiency.
In an oil-injected screw air end, the oil does three jobs at once. It cools the compressed air, it seals the gap between the rotors and the housing, and it coats the bearings. That is why the oil system and the air end are tuned together by the maker. A fresh rotor group running on clean, correct oil keeps the discharge temperature low and the seal tight. Poor oil or a worn group lets the temperature climb and the efficiency fall.
A permanent-magnet air end is built for a PM variable-frequency drive. The rotor carries magnets instead of relying only on induction, so it holds high efficiency across the speed range. Paired with a VSD controller, the unit tracks air demand and avoids the losses of fixed-speed running. A fixed-speed machine spends much of its life either fully loaded or idling through a bypass, which wastes energy; a PM VSD unit slows the rotor to match the load and keeps the waste low. That is why a PM air end suits sites with a swinging load, where part-load efficiency matters most.

Installation, Maintenance and Troubleshooting
Fit the air end on a clean bench with the correct lifting gear. Align the coupling to the motor within the stated tolerance, and torque every bolt to the spec. A misaligned rotor group wears fast and leaks air at the seal faces. Check the inlet and outlet ports for damage before fitment, and renew the gaskets so the joints stay tight.
Keep the air end in its sealed pack and store it in a dry place before fitment. A dented housing or a scored port can let air escape or seat poorly, so reject any unit that looks crushed on arrival. In service, follow the compressor's oil and filter schedule, because clean oil protects the rotors and bearings. A simple sight check at service helps set the right interval.
A worn air end shows first as a drop in delivered flow at the same pressure, then as a rise in discharge temperature. The motor may draw more current to hold the set point, and the noise or vibration level climbs. Left alone, the unit loses more output and can pass oil downstream. These signs mean the rotor group is due for change rather than a minor tune-up.
